At Archer Recruitment, we are growing our recruitment team. Here, you will take full ownership of the recruitment delivery process for partnered clients - giving you control over outcomes, relationships, and your career trajectory.

We specialise in IT recruitment, partnering with leading organisations and delivering top talent across niche areas of the IT market.

As a Recruiter at Archer, you will receive:

  • Long-term career progression – A clearly mapped 12-step promotion path from Associate to Director, offering stability and transparency in your career growth.
  • Professional development – Comprehensive training designed to support your career transition, taking you from entry-level to experienced recruiter within 12 months. Continuous development includes in-house training and a Leadership Academy to ensure your personal and professional growth never stops.
  • Career longevity – We promote from within. Our meritocratic approach means your effort is directly recognised through promotions, rewards, and increased influence as the company grows.

What You Will Do

  • Manage and grow relationships with clients across key sectors such as pharma, medical devices, and financial services, supporting and delivering their IT hiring needs.
  • Source and build relationships with candidates in niche IT markets, manage expectations, negotiate contracts, and close deals.
  • Manage accounts as a key point of contact for both clients and candidates, achieve and exceed KPIs, and accelerate your career progression.

Additional Benefits

  • Lucrative rewards – Uncapped commission structure, performance bonuses (monthly & quarterly), and incentives including all-inclusive trips abroad, quarterly high-performance lunches, and team events.
  • High-performance team – Surround yourself with ambitious, driven professionals who are focused on progression and impact.
  • Mentorship and support – Ongoing coaching and guidance at every stage of your journey. Celebrate milestones in a collaborative, supportive environment.

Requirements

  • Minimum 3 years of professional experience post-education, with at least 12 months in a client-facing or customer support role. xcfaprz
  • EU Passport, UK Passport, or Stamp 4 Visa (essential).
  • Dublin-based and able to commute to the office Monday-Friday (Dublin 2, 8:30 am–6:00 pm).

Total Compensation of an Average Performer (with higher earning potential)

Base Salary DOE (early–mid €30,000s), Uncapped Commission, Monthly & Quarterly Bonuses
